Retinal self-organization: a model of retinal ganglion cells and starburst amacrine cells mosaic formation

 Researchers from the University of Newcastle upon Tyne and the University of Surrey have just published a new article where they presented realistic simulations of retinal cell self-organization built using BioDynaMo and biological data from in vitro experiments and from the literature.
